Method 1: How to Sum a Column in Excel with One Click
If you need to quickly add up a column in Excel, the AutoSum function is the easiest method. This tool allows you to total a column instantly with a single click, saving time on manual entry.
Step 1: Click on the empty cell below the column you want to sum.
Step 2: Go to the Home tab and click the AutoSum (Σ) button.
Step 3: Excel will automatically select the range of numbers in the column.
Step 4: Press Enter, and Excel will display the total of the column.

Preview ResultMethod 3: How to Use the SUM Function to Total a Column in Excel
The SUM function is a simple and effective way to calculate the total of a column in Excel. Follow these steps to use it:
Step 1: Select the Cell for the Total
Click on the cell where you want the sum to appear.
Select the CellStep 2: Enter the SUM Function and Select the Range
Type =SUM(
in the selected cell, then either:
- Drag to select the range of numbers you want to sum.
- Manually enter the cell range, e.g.,
=SUM(A1:A200)
, which is useful for large datasets.
Enter sum Function and select the range Step 3: Press Enter to Display the Total
After selecting or entering the range, press Enter on your keyboard. The total of the column will be displayed in the selected cell.

Press enter and preview resultsTips:
- When using the SUM function, any new numbers added within the selected range will automatically be included in the total.
- If you need to multiply values across columns, use the PRODUCT function (
=PRODUCT(A1:A10)
) or simply multiply using an asterisk (=A1 * B1
).
